U.S., May 24 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T06988436) titled 'FETAL PULMONARY VEIN AND UMBILICAL ARTERY PULSATILITY INDICES AS PREDICTORS OF FETAL GROWTH RESTRICTION IN DIABETIC AND HYPERTENSIVE PREGNANT WOMEN' on May 16.

Brief Summary: Diabetic and hypertensive pregnant women attending at Kasr Alani for antenatal care were subjected to Complete History taking. All the participants were scanned using B mode sonography to determine the fetal biometric parameters (BPD, HC, AC and FL).Only umbilical artery pulsatility index (UAPI) and pulmonary vein pulsatility index (PVPI) were measured in the study.
